The Jellyfin server, which had been running for a year on Ubuntu 24.04.3 LTS, stopped working normally after the update.
Deleted: sudo apt purge jellyfin, sudo apt autoremove, sudo apt autoclean.
I installed it with the command curl https://repo.jellyfin.org/install-debuntu.sh | sudo bash. After reinstalling, jellyfin.service does not start.
Folders /etc/jellyfin, /var/cache/jellyfin, /var/lib/jellyfin, /var/log/jellyfin are empty.
The result of journalctl -xeu jellyfin.service:
https://pastebin.com/Z2fUPkB3
What was done wrong? How can jellyfin be brought back to life?
